Abstract
These results suggest that the elevation of intracellular GSH in RAW 264.7 cells exposed to low concentrations of SNP occurs through the operation of the de novo GSH pathway, and is mediated by transcriptional up-regulation of the γ-GCS gene, predominantly at the NF-κB binding site in its promoter.
